About the role

The Admissions RN/PT is responsible for managing the intake and admission process, including triaging mental health status and coordinating with physicians and unit staff. They also handle insurance verification, pre-certification, and ensure compliance with EMTALA regulations.

Responsibilities

  • University Behavioral Center, a subsidiary of Universal Health Services, Inc. (UHS), is committed to providing intensive mental health services to children, adolescents and adults as well as detox and substance abuse programs for adults.
  • Our mental health facility provides safe and effective inpatient treatment to assist individuals in leading more productive and fulfilling lives.
  • The facility is located on a beautiful 14-acre campus in Orlando, Florida, and includes 112 licensed beds.
  • We are currently seeking qualified professionals with active/clear license in the state of Florida.
  • Previous experience in a psychiatric facility or rehabilitation program is required.

Position Summary

Responsible for being able to perform all aspects of intake and admission process, including efficient and effective handling of inquiry calls, knowledge of and communication with referral sources; providing hospital and program information to individuals, agencies, facilities, and professionals; making outside referrals, when appropriate; assessing and triaging an individual’s mental health status; making patient safety and level of care recommendations to the UBC physician; identifying insurance benefits, pre-certification of patient care; completing all admission requirements; communicating patient safety concerns and pertinent patient information to unit nursing staff and documenting all necessary information in Med Series 4. Job Duties/Responsibilities Requests clinical information on potential patients; Initiates verification of insurance coverage to determine viability of insurance for individuals seeking admission; Coordinates admissions with all necessary unit staff and Physician; Follows EMTALA regulations and identifies high risk individuals presenting for emergency car This is a PT position (Sat-Sun 7am-7:30pm) What do our current nurses value at University Behavioral Center & UHS? One of the nation’s largest and most respected providers of hospital and healthcare services, Universal Health Services, Inc. (UHS) has built an impressive record of achievement and performance. Growing steadily since its inception into an esteemed Fortune 500 corporation, annual revenues were $14.3 billion in 2023. During the year, UHS was again recognized as one of the World’s Most Admired Companies by Fortune; and listed in Forbes ranking of America’s Largest Public Companies. Headquartered in King of Prussia, PA, UHS has approximately 96,700 employees and continues to grow through its subsidiaries. Operating acute care hospitals, behavioral health facilities, outpatient facilities and ambulatory care access points, an insurance offering, a physician network and various related services located all over the U.S. States, Washington, D.C., Puerto Rico and the United Kingdom. www.uhs.com.

Qualifications

Current license to practice nursing in the State of Florida Current CPR or BLS certification. Preferred one year of experience working in a psychiatric inpatient setting with patients aged 5-65yrs+.

Skills

Proficiency in medical terminology for medical documentation is preferred. Experience with behavioral health patient is preferred. Knowledge of patient care principles for adult psychiatric patients is beneficial. Experience working with children in a psychiatric setting is highly desirable. Competence in taking vital signs accurately. Strong communication skills, both verbal and written, to interact effectively with patients, families, and healthcare professionals. Strong critical thinking and clinical reasoning skills.
